Mission

The American Astronautical Society hosts this annual student design-build-launch competition. The competition challenges students to design a CanSat system capable of surviving launch and completing a scientific mission.

The 2023 mission simulates the landing sequence of a planetary probe. The Cansat that shall consist of a container and a probe. The Cansat shall be launched to an altitude ranging from 670 meters to 725 meters above the launch site and deployed near apogee (peak altitude). Orientation of deployment is not controlled and is very violent with large shock forces. The Cansat must survive the forces incurred at launch and deployment.

Once the Cansat is deployed from the rocket, the Cansat shall descend using a parachute at a rate of 15 m/s. At 500 meters, the Cansat shall release a probe that shall open a heat shield that will also be used as an aerobraking device with a descent rate of 20 meters/second or less. A parachute, streamer, parafoil or similar device shall not be used with the heat shield. When the probe reaches 200 meters, the probe shall deploy a parachute and slow the descent rate to 5 meters/second. Once the probe has landed, it shall attempt to upright itself and raise a flag 500 mm above the base of the probe when the probe is in the upright position. A video camera shall be included and point toward the ground during descent.

Execution

The 2023 mission focused on executing a complete planetary probe landing sequence involving multi-stage descent, aerodynamic braking, and autonomous post-landing operations under violent deployment conditions. The mission established the team’s early systems engineering and operational foundations, ultimately leading DJS Arya to achieve World Rank 12 internationally while sustaining All India Rank 1 at the International CanSat Competition 2023.
